I often don't bother using a drill and just use my hobby knife. On the arms I cut it back flat then just dig the tip in and rotate, it does make a tapered hole but I usually just fill it with a big and small magnet so it self centers and gives some more power. I ended up doing this on my knights as well, it's a load easier imo as the hand drills I've tried have all been a bit naff.

I was in a similar position to you a couple weeks ago. I didn't do sub assembles just full models and started painting them in multiples of units. I started with 10 infractors and 5 tormentors now doing a unit of noise marines. Makes it easier to paint everything in 1 colour across multiple models then by the time you've finished the last model in that colour you're ready to add another coat or do the next colour. Also means you get the satisfaction of getting a full squad done instead of focusing on individual models or trying to tackle the whole army in one go and getting burnt out on trim!
